Analysis

The most recent figure for milk - excluding butter — food supply in Denmark is 529.52 kcal/cap/d, measured in 2023.

The figure is down 8.1% on the previous year and up 9.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, milk - excluding butter — food supply in Denmark peaked at 595.08 kcal/cap/d in 2020 and was at its lowest, 348.96 kcal/cap/d, in 2010.

Denmark ranks 9th of 164 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 14 years of available data.

Milk - Excluding Butter — Food supply in Denmark, year by year

Annual values for Milk - Excluding Butter — Food supply (kcal/capita/day) in Denmark, 2010 to 2023.
Year kcal/cap/d Change
2010 348.96 kcal/cap/d
2011 388.68 kcal/cap/d +11.4%
2012 445.96 kcal/cap/d +14.7%
2013 484.85 kcal/cap/d +8.7%
2014 463.67 kcal/cap/d -4.4%
2015 524.24 kcal/cap/d +13.1%
2016 510.73 kcal/cap/d -2.6%
2017 464.07 kcal/cap/d -9.1%
2018 536.22 kcal/cap/d +15.5%
2019 531.44 kcal/cap/d -0.9%
2020 595.08 kcal/cap/d +12.0%
2021 563.09 kcal/cap/d -5.4%
2022 576.11 kcal/cap/d +2.3%
2023 529.52 kcal/cap/d -8.1%

A food balance sheet presents a comprehensive picture of the pattern of a country's food supply during a specified reference period. The food balance sheet shows for each food item - i.e. each primary commodity and a number of processed commodities potentially available for human consumption - the sources of supply and its utilization. The total quantity of foodstuffs produced in a country added to the total quantity imported and adjusted to any change in stocks that may have occurred since the beginning of the reference period gives the supply available during that period. On the utilization side a distinction is made between the quantities exported, fed to livestock, used for seed, put to manufacture for food use and non-food uses, losses during storage and transportation, and food supplies available for human consumption. The per caput supply of each such food item available for human consumption is then obtained by dividing the respective quantity by the related data on the population actually partaking of it. Data on per capita food supplies are expressed in terms of quantity and - by applying appropriate food composition factors for all primary and processed products - also in terms of caloric value and protein and fat content.
